The Athletic Club captain and head coach Ernesto Valverde spoke to the media ahead of Thursday's Europa League clash with Viktoria Plzen
Athletic Club captain Oscar de Marcos said the Lions have "a lot on the line" as they prepare to host Czech outfit in a pivotal Europa League clash at San Mames.
At least a point would be enough to guarantee Athletic a place in the round of 16, and thus avoid an extra play-off.
"This match is our absolute priority," said the Zurigorri captain.
"We know that a point would be enough to qualify directly for the last 16, but we're playing at home and we're determined to win. A victory would clear our schedule in February and give us a chance to rest."
De Marcos took the opportunity to send a message to all Athletic fans when asked about the current atmosphere at the stadium.
He said: "Every single person that forms part of Athletic is necessary. We all need to be on top of our game to achieve our objective, which is to qualify for the round of 16 and keep advancing in the competition.
"We have to be at 100% on the pitch, but you get 110% from San Mamés with that atmosphere that has always lifted us and we hope it stays that way."
Valverde said that although the club's main objective was to go beyond the league phase, ‘the team has earned the chance to fight for a direct ticket to the last 16".
He added that Viktoria Plzen are "a very strong side" and the squad must focus all their thoughts on the match.
"Thinking about other issues is unhelpful for us," the gaffer continued. "People will connect to the game if we are connected on the pitch. That's the message we want to send to the public, we have to get the stands onboard."
